Hi guys! I just joined this thread so that hopefully I can stay motivated and lose the 'last 10 pounds!' I am 23 years old, 5'5 and about 143 pounds. I am trying to lose 10 more pounds, and for the first time in my life I am doing it the healthy way. I would usually not excercise, and only eat abour 800 calories a day. I always did this before an event (wedding, party etc.) or a vacation. Sure, I would lose a lot of weight, but then gain it all back plus some in a week. I did this so many times that my metabolism has slowed down signifigantly. I decided that I needed to make a change, so I bought a home gym and started running, and started eating about 1300 calories a day of mostly lean protein. It is so hard for me to accept the fact that I need to have that many calories, especially when I only lose about 1 pound a week, as opposed to 5 or 6 pounds a week when I was starving. It is hard to stay on track when the results come so much slower, but I am trying really hard!
